Voting for Bawana constituency in Delhi bypoll underway


New Delhi, Aug 23 (IANS): Voting for Bawana assembly bypoll here is underway after polling began at 8 a.m. on Wednesday.

One of the 12 reserved constituencies, Bawana is dotted with 26 villages, slum clusters and unauthorised colonies.

The bypoll in Bawana was necessitated after Aam Aadmi Party MLA Ved Prakash quit the party and also resigned from the Delhi assembly to join the Bharatiya Janata Party in March.

Ved Prakash in now contesting against AAP candidate Ram Chandra, who is a famous Purvanchali face.

Congress' three time MLA Surender Kumar is contesting from his party.
